.pageHeading{text-transform:capitalize}.font-gray *{color:gray!important}.doctorHeroSection{width:100%;margin:30px auto}.doctorHeroSection .overviewSection{width:70%}.doctorHeroSection .profileSection{width:30%}.doctorHeroSection .education,.doctorHeroSection .specialization{overflow:hidden;display:-webkit-box;-webkit-line-clamp:2;line-clamp:2;-webkit-box-orient:vertical}.doctorHeroSection .education{color:#637381}.doctorHeroSection .seperator{height:30px!important;border:1px solid #dbdbdb}.doctorHeroSection .experienceSection,.doctorHeroSection .recommendationSection{gap:10px!important}.doctorHeroSection .experienceSection .head,.doctorHeroSection .recommendationSection .head{font-size:20px;font-weight:500}.doctorHeroSection .experienceSection p,.doctorHeroSection .recommendationSection p{color:#637381;font-weight:500}.doctorHeroSection .experienceSection img,.doctorHeroSection .recommendationSection img{padding-top:7px!important}.doctorHeroSection .experienceSection .head{color:#5e479b}.doctorHeroSection .recommendationSection .head,.doctorHeroSection .recommendationSection .subhead{color:#028d06}.doctorHeroSection .patientsEnquiredSection{background-color:#fff6ec;color:#764206;width:-moz-fit-content;width:fit-content;padding:8px 16px;font-weight:500;font-size:14px}.doctorHeroSection .available-timing{background-color:#f3faff;border-radius:15px;width:-moz-fit-content;width:fit-content;overflow-x:auto}.doctorHeroSection .available-timing>div:first-child{padding:15px 15px 0}.doctorHeroSection .available-timing>div:nth-child(2){overflow-x:auto;padding:15px}.doctorHeroSection .available-timing>div:nth-child(2)::-webkit-scrollbar{display:none!important}.doctorHeroSection .available-timing .available-timing-heading{font-weight:600;font-size:16px}.doctorHeroSection .available-timing .available-timing-card{background-color:#ffffff;border-radius:12px;box-shadow:0 1px 3px 0 rgba(63,63,68,.1490196078);min-width:180px!important}@media screen and (max-width:600px){.doctorHeroSection{margin:20px auto}.doctorHeroSection,.doctorHeroSection .overviewSection{width:100%!important}.doctorHeroSection .overviewSection .doctorOverview{width:60%!important}.doctorHeroSection .overviewSection .doctorProfile{width:40%!important}.doctorHeroSection .patientsEnquiredSection{width:100%;font-size:12px}.doctorHeroSection .headingSection{height:100%}.doctorHeroSection .headingSection,.doctorHeroSection .headingSection h1,.doctorHeroSection .headingSection img{display:inline!important;vertical-align:middle}.doctorHeroSection .headingSection img{height:100%}.doctorHeroSection .expRecSection{background-color:#fcfcfc}.doctorHeroSection .experienceSection,.doctorHeroSection .recommendationSection{gap:5px!important;width:50%}.doctorHeroSection .experienceSection .head,.doctorHeroSection .recommendationSection .head{font-size:18px!important;font-weight:600}.doctorHeroSection .experienceSection .subhead,.doctorHeroSection .recommendationSection .subhead{font-size:14px!important;font-weight:500!important}.doctorHeroSection .experienceSection p,.doctorHeroSection .recommendationSection p{font-size:12px!important}.doctorHeroSection .experienceSection img,.doctorHeroSection .recommendationSection img{padding-top:0!important}.doctorHeroSection .overviewSection,.doctorHeroSection .profileSection{width:100%}.available-timing{width:auto!important}}